THE Department of Rural Development under the Ministry of Cooperatives and Rural Development inspected the completion of three slab culverts on the Namhpat Village production road in Mongshu Township yesterday.
U Zeya Min, head of the Mongshu District Department of Rural Development, Head of the Mongshu Township Department Daw Myint Thida Han and engineering staff observed the completed construction of three slab culverts, each measuring five feet in length, 22 feet in width and five feet in height.
He also met members of the village production road committee to check the durability of the structures, urged villagers to maintain the culverts for long-term sustainability, and coordinated necessary support in response to issues raised by residents.
The slab culvert construction project was implemented for the 2026-2027 financial year with a K27 million allocation from the State budget. Jointly carried out by township DRD staff and local villagers since the first week of May, the project is now fully completed, enabling 360 people from 58 households and 250 farmers cultivating 339 acres of farmland to transport agricultural produce to markets.
